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b flank steak or sirloin, thinly sliced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 medium onion, thinly sliced
- 1 green bell pepper, thinly sliced
- 2 cups shredded provolone cheese
- 1 package of pizza dough (store-bought or homemade)
- Garlic powder, to taste
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
Instructions
- Heat olive oil in a skillet, cook steak with salt, pepper, and garlic powder for 3-4 minutes, then set aside.
- Sauté onions and bell peppers in the same skillet for about 5 minutes until soft.
- Combine steak and vegetables, cook for 1 minute, then stir in provolone cheese until melted.
- Roll out pizza dough into a rectangular shape about ¼ inch thick.
- Cut dough into rectangles, fill with steak and cheese mixture, fold, and seal edges.
- Brush with beaten egg and pre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Bake on parchment-lined sheet for about 20 minutes until golden brown.
Notes
- Customize with different cheeses or add mushrooms for extra flavor.
